Overview & History

  • Jinhyang Jokbal is famous for braised pigs' feet.
  • Prices are around 20,000 to 30,000 won per person.
  • You can eat in the restaurant, take food out, or get delivery.
  • The restaurant opens at 11:30 AM.
  • It is a 2-minute walk from Jongno 5-ga Station, exit 4.

Signature Dish & Dining Style

Jinhyang Jokbal is all about their jokbal, which is braised pigs' feet. They cook it slowly with spices until it’s super tender and full of flavor. When you get it, it looks shiny and juicy, and the smell is just mouth-watering! The vibe there is really chill and cozy, kinda like a homey restaurant where you can relax with friends. They serve it with fresh kimchi cabbage wraps, and you can wrap the meat in the cabbage for a crunchy bite. Things to Note

  • Some diners note that the restaurant can experience high traffic during peak hours, leading to longer wait times for seating and service. The space may feel cramped when fully occupied, which visitors mention as a consideration for larger groups. Additionally, while the pricing is viewed as reasonable by some, a few patrons express that it may be on the higher side for casual dining.
